In the 51st match of IPL 2023, younger brother Hardik Pandya's team Gujarat Titans defeated elder Krunal Pandya's Lucknow Super Giants by 56 runs. In the match played at the Narendra Modi Cricket Stadium in Ahmedabad, Gujarat had given a target of 228 runs to Lucknow. But, the Lucknow team was able to score only 171 runs at the loss of 7 wickets. This is Gujarat's second win over Lucknow in this season. Earlier, Gujarat defeated the hosts by 7 runs in a low-scoring match in Lucknow. With this victory, Gujarat strengthened its position in the points table. Gujarat now has 16 points with 8 wins and the team's place in the playoffs is almost confirmed.

Lucknow Super Giants got off to a good start chasing the target of 228 runs. In the absence of KL Rahul, Quinton Dickock started the innings with Kyle Myers. This was Dickock's first match of IPL 2023. He got a chance to play after 8 matches. Dickock made full use of it and rained fours and sixes in the powerplay. He and Kyle Myers hit 72 runs without losing a wicket in the powerplay. This is the team's third-highest score in powerplay in IPL.

In the 9th over of Lucknow Super Giants' innings, Mohit Sharma broke the dangerous pair by dismissing Myers. Rashid Khan took a brilliant catch of Myers at the boundary. After the dismissal of Myers, the pace of runs of Lucknow stopped and the team scored only 25 runs in the next 4 overs. Meanwhile, Dickock completed his 50 runs. However, Lucknow suffered due to a low run rate and the team lost the match.

Stormy innings of Gill-Saha

Earlier, Shubman Gill and Wriddhiman Saha batted stormy for Gujarat Titans. Both of them added 142 runs for the first wicket in 12.1 overs. Saha completed his 50 runs in just 20 balls. Saha was dismissed after scoring 81 runs in 43 balls. He hit 10 fours and 4 sixes in his innings. Even after his dismissal, Shubman Gill continued batting fast. He missed the century by 6 runs. Gill played an unbeaten 94 in 51 balls. Due to the stormy batting of these two, Gujarat scored 227 runs losing 2 wickets in 20 overs, which is Gujarat's biggest score in IPL.
